Da Conch Shack

http://www.conchshack.tc/Dining.htm
Situated on Provo along the Blue Hills beach (and just west of the famed Grace Bay Beach), this restaurant specializes in local seafood and laidback entertainment. From its Rum Bar featuring some of the finest rums in the world to its beachfront setting, da Conch Shack is the ideal Caribbean dining establishment. Should you choose, you can even watch as fresh conch is cracked opened and pulled from its shells on the beach below before being prepared to order. Here is a first-hand account of a visit to the restaurant from Bobbi Owen, Island Hideaway's reservation manager:

"After a long and busy morning of looking at the villas, we decided to stop for lunch. One of my traveling companions had been to the Turks and Caicos islands several times and suggested we go to a place called da Conch Shack. He had been there before and liked it a lot. When we reached the restaurant, I immediately understood why they called it a "shack." At barely 200 square feet, the place is tiny! Inside, however, the size is not an issue. The restaurant has central air and, since there is no glass in the windows, the soothing Caribbean breeze constantly flows through. There are about six small picnic tables inside the restaurant and another six outside. My companion and I enjoyed conch, shrimp, and lobster fritters and washed it down with cold beer. As we sat eating, drinking, and gazing out at the azul waters and the sparkling beach, I thought, 'all is right with the world.'"

Da Conch Shack opens daily, 12 p.m. until close.
